Nominal Systems

US

Nominal Systems is an Australia-based software company that provides a digital engineering platform designed to help aerospace companies build, test, and validate satellite designs and performance in a virtual environment. Their digital twin platform aims to minimize the risk of mission failure, offering high-fidelity simulations and analysis tools for spacecraft design, testing, and operations. Nominal Systems works with organizations like the UK Ministry of Defence, Gilmour Space Technologies, and the Australian National University, and has partnerships with companies like Bright Ascension. Key words associated with Nominal Systems include: digital twins, satellite simulation, aerospace software, mission planning, and space system testing.
